MAJOR DUTIES
• Manage accounts in accordance with fundamental fiduciary duties and responsibilities, considering legal requirements, terms of the documents, NT policies & procedures, assessment of fiduciary and business risk, client needs and Trust & Advisory resources.
• Act as lead partner to respond to daily client requests for information, including status of money movement, account changes and other requested information. Research client issues where required.
• Take the lead on requests to NCSS and other support areas, including account set-ups, fees, distributions, and ongoing account activity. Monitor account transactions and overdrafts in accordance with fiduciary policy guidelines and resolve outstanding issues. Identify and promote internal process improvements.
• Respond to all Account Review Exceptions reports on a timely basis. Address all compliance issues promptly. Practice comprehensive file management, as prescribed by US Administrative Practices and Guidelines, ensuring all documentation relative to administration is appropriately imaged and archived and that all relevant system records are maintained.
